Ceigall India received an order worth ₹509 crore from the Greater Mohali Area Development Authority (GMADA) to construct roads in Mohali. The contract will be a joint venture with JSP projects.
Ceigall India is an infrastructure company that specialises in the construction of overpasses, roadways, flyovers etc.
The deets: the contract is to be executed in 24 months. Ceigall will have 80% stake in the project while JSP will have the rest 20%.
Big picture: the news comes at an interesting time in the construction space as the Indian government is looking to redefine the sector with initiatives like the Bharatmala Pariyojana and other corridors.
The road construction market is also growing at the rate of 10.2% and is poised to reach a valuation of $341.3 billion by 2033.
